Description: The Riverside Red Wave were the San Diego Padres' Single-A affiliate in the California League from 1988 to 1990, facing the San Jose Giants, Stockton Ports, Visalia Oaks, Bakersfield Dodgers, Reno Silver Sox, Fresno Suns, Salinas Spurs, Palm Springs Angels and San Bernardino Spirit. Description: Riverside International Raceway (sometimes known as Riverside, RIR, or Riverside Raceway) was a motorsports race track and road course established in the Edgemont area of Riverside County, California, just east of the city limits of Riverside and 50 miles east of Los Angeles, in 1957. In 1984, the raceway became part of the newly incorporated city of Moreno Valley. Riverside was noted for its hot, dusty environment and for being a somewhat complicated and dangerous track for drivers, but was also considered one of the finest tracks in America. The track was in operation from September 22, 1957, to July 2, 1989.
